MACRO-EXPANSION

Extended definition of the macro, to be substituted in wherever the registered macro name is referenced in a calculation. If the string contains special characters (see MaxL Syntax Notes), it must be enclosed in single or double quotation marks.

Type

string (see MaxL Syntax Notes)

Example

'@COUNT(SKIPMISSING,@RANGE(@@S))'
